The Community Development and Justice Standing Committee's 2018-19 annual report details its activities, including an inquiry into crowded places protection from terrorism, agency reviews, and consideration of drone regulation. The committee tabled four reports and made recommendations to the government, focusing on community safety and regulatory improvements. It also highlights the committee's expenditure and staff.

Impact

The report's findings and recommendations affect public safety, counter-terrorism measures, and the regulation of various sectors including local government, corrective services, and road safety. It also impacts government agencies responsible for these areas and the broader community.
